[The Posner-Schlossmann syndrome and allergy]
Journal Francais D'Ophtalmologie
|January 1, 1985
Summary
Posner Schlossmann Syndrome is linked to atopy and focal infections. Specific desensitization can reduce or eliminate attacks in early cases.

Background:
- Posner Schlossmann Syndrome (glaucoma iridocyclitis) is characterized by recurrent acute unilateral attacks of elevated intraocular pressure, inflammation, and visual disturbances.
- The underlying etiology of Posner Schlossmann Syndrome remains incompletely understood, with various theories proposed including viral, autoimmune, and allergic mechanisms.
Purpose of the Study:
- To investigate the potential role of allergic and infectious factors in the pathogenesis of Posner Schlossmann Syndrome.
- To evaluate the efficacy of specific desensitization in managing Posner Schlossmann Syndrome.
Main Methods:
- A systematic and comprehensive allergologic investigation was conducted in 13 patients diagnosed with Posner Schlossmann Syndrome.
- Immunity tests, including in vivo allergy testing and rhinomanometric allergen inhalation challenges, were performed.
- Focal infection screening was also undertaken.
Main Results:
- All 13 patients exhibited an atopic constitution.
- Positive responses to allergens (pneumallergens) and Streptococcus hemolyticus (indicating focal infection) were observed in immunity tests.
- Secondary syndromic reactions were present in almost all cases.
Conclusions:
- Atopy and focal infections, particularly with Streptococcus hemolyticus, are implicated in the development of Posner Schlossmann Syndrome.
- Carefully managed and supervised specific desensitization therapy can lead to a reduction in the frequency and eventual disappearance of attacks in early-detected cases.
